Join us for the 19th Annual Ecological Sciences and Engineering (ESE) Symposium<https://www.purdue.edu/academics/ogsps/ese/symposium/index.html>! This year’s theme, Ripple Effect: Act Locally, Inspire Globally, highlights interdisciplinary and community-engaged work designed by the 2024 ESE Cohort. 📅 September 26–27, 2025 📍 Purdue University The two-day event features a Graphical Abstract Workshop & Lunch and Learn<https://www.purdue.edu/academics/ogsps/ese/symposium/graphical-ab-lunch-learn.html>, Creative Works Competition<https://www.purdue.edu/academics/ogsps/ese/symposium/creative-works.html>, Brain Blast Trivia Night<https://www.purdue.edu/academics/ogsps/ese/symposium/eco-trivia.html>, and a GrowLocal volunteering event<https://www.purdue.edu/academics/ogsps/ese/symposium/local-volunteer.html>—with prizes for competition winners!
